What Are the Best Kitchen Cabinet Materials Available?

The best kitchen cabinet materials available are wood, plywood, particleboard, metal, and medium-density fiberboard (MDF).

  1. Solid Wood
  2. Plywood
  3. Particleboard
  4. Metal
  5. Medium-Density Fiberboard (MDF)

Each of these materials has distinct advantages and considerations.

  1. Solid Wood: Solid wood refers to natural timber sourced from trees. It is renowned for its durability, aesthetic appeal, and ability to be refinished. According to a report by the Association of Woodworking and Furnishings Suppliers, solid wood holds up well against wear and tear. However, it can be more expensive compared to other options. Fir, oak, and maple are commonly used types of solid wood.

  2. Plywood: Plywood is made by gluing together thin layers of wood veneers. This construction provides strength and resistance to warping. Plywood possesses a high weight-to-strength ratio, making it durable for cabinets. The USDA Forest Service states that it is less prone to expansion and contraction compared to solid wood. It typically comes with a lower price tag and is available in various grades based on quality.

  3. Particleboard: Particleboard is an engineered wood product made from wood chips, sawmill shavings, and resin. It is lightweight and economical, making it a budget-friendly option. According to a study by the Wood Products Council, particleboard can hold up well in low-stress situations. However, it is less durable compared to solid wood and can swell when exposed to moisture.

  4. Metal: Metal cabinets are made from steel or aluminum. They offer a sleek, modern aesthetic and extreme durability. Metal cabinets are resistant to moisture, pests, and fire, making them suitable for a range of environments. As noted by the National Kitchen and Bath Association, metal cabinets can be harder to customize and may not have the warmth associated with wood.

  5. Medium-Density Fiberboard (MDF): MDF is composed of wood fibers, wax, and resin, compressed into dense sheets. It is known for its smooth surface and versatility in design. MDF is less likely to warp than solid wood and is often used for painted cabinets. The Furniture Today publication highlights that MDF can break down faster than solid wood in extreme conditions, but it serves well in indoor environments.

How Does Plywood Compare to Other Cabinet Materials?

Plywood is a popular choice for cabinet construction, but it is essential to compare it with other materials to understand its advantages and disadvantages. Below is a comparison of plywood with MDF, particle board, and solid wood based on several key factors.

MaterialDurabilityCostWeightMoisture ResistanceEase of WorkingEnvironmental Impact
PlywoodHighModerateLightweightGoodEasyModerate
MDFModerateLowHeavyPoorEasyLow
Particle BoardLowVery LowLightweightPoorEasyLow
Solid WoodVery HighHighHeavyGoodModerateHigh

Plywood offers a balance of durability and cost, making it an excellent choice for cabinets. It is more resistant to moisture compared to MDF and particle board, and lighter than solid wood, which can be advantageous for installation and handling.

How Do I Assess the Durability of Kitchen Cabinet Materials?

To assess the durability of kitchen cabinet materials, consider factors like material type, construction quality, finish, and maintenance requirements.

  1. Material type: Different materials impact durability significantly.
    – Solid wood: Known for its strength and longevity. It can undergo refinishing but is susceptible to moisture.
    – Plywood: Offers stability and resistance to warping. It has layers that provide strength and is less prone to swelling compared to solid wood.
    – Medium Density Fiberboard (MDF): Economical but can be less durable. It is sensitive to water damage and is best used with a protective finish.
    – Particle board: The least durable option. It’s vulnerable to moisture and structural damage but is often coated to provide some protection.

  2. Construction quality: The way cabinets are built affects their overall durability.
    – Dovetail joints: These interlocking joints are stronger and provide better support than simple butt joints.
    – Screwed vs. glued: Cabinets that are screwed together tend to be more durable than those that are only glued.
    – Thickness of materials: Thicker panels offer better support and longer-lasting quality.

  3. Finish: The finish on the cabinets protects the material underneath and contributes to durability.
    – Paint vs. stain: Stains penetrate wood, enhancing the grain and providing protection, while paint offers a solid barrier. Each has different longevity depending on the environment.
    – Sealants: Use of good sealants can prevent moisture damage and prolong the life of the cabinet.

  4. Maintenance requirements: Regular care contributes to the lifespan of cabinets.
    – Cleaning: Use mild soaps and avoid abrasive cleaners to prevent damage to the finish.
    – Inspection: Regular checks for water damage or warping can help maintain durability.

Understanding these factors allows homeowners to make informed decisions about the durability of kitchen cabinet materials.

How Resistant Are Laminate and Thermofoil Cabinets to Scratches and Water?

Laminate and thermofoil cabinets have varying degrees of resistance to scratches and water. Laminate cabinets consist of a composite material covered with a durable, plastic-like surface. This surface is resistant to scratches but can still show wear over time, especially with heavy use. Thermofoil cabinets, made from vinyl material that is heat-fused to the core, also resist scratches due to their smooth surface.

In terms of water resistance, laminate cabinets perform relatively well. They can withstand moisture if spills are addressed quickly, but prolonged exposure to water can cause damage. Thermofoil cabinets are generally better at resisting water since the vinyl surface is impervious to moisture. However, excessive water can still lead to issues if the edges or seams are compromised.

Overall, both types of cabinets offer decent protection against scratches and moisture, but limits exist. Homeowners should take care to maintain them to prevent damage over time.

How Sustainable Are Different Kitchen Cabinet Materials?

Different kitchen cabinet materials vary in sustainability. Wood cabinets often use solid or engineered wood. Sustainable options include FSC-certified wood, which comes from responsibly managed forests. Plywood, made from layers of wood, offers good durability and stability. It can utilize smaller trees, making it a more sustainable choice.

MDF, or medium-density fiberboard, is made from recycled wood fibers. It uses less wood than solid wood, making it a less resource-intensive option. However, some MDF products may use adhesives with harmful chemicals, reducing their sustainability. Always check for low-VOC or formaldehyde-free certifications.

Metal cabinets, usually made from stainless steel or aluminum, are highly durable and recyclable. They can often have a longer lifespan than wood and require less maintenance. The extraction and manufacturing processes for metal can have significant environmental impacts.

Laminate cabinets are created by binding layers of synthetic materials over wood products. They can be made from recycled materials, which enhances their sustainability. However, they may not be as durable as solid wood or metal.

Recycled and reclaimed materials offer excellent sustainable options for kitchen cabinets. They repurpose existing materials, reducing demand for new resources. This method also adds unique character to the cabinetry.

In summary, when considering the sustainability of kitchen cabinet materials, look for wood from certified sources, consider recycled options, and evaluate the environmental impact of manufacturing processes.

What Are the Environmental Impacts of Common Cabinet Materials?

The environmental impacts of common cabinet materials vary significantly based on their composition, production methods, and end-of-life disposal.

  1. Solid Wood Cabinets
  2. Plywood Cabinets
  3. Particleboard Cabinets
  4. MDF (Medium Density Fiberboard) Cabinets
  5. Laminate Cabinets
  6. Metal Cabinets

The environmental impacts of these cabinet materials are complex. Each material has unique characteristics that affect sustainability and ecological footprints.

  1. Solid Wood Cabinets: Solid wood cabinets are made from natural timber. They can be sustainable if sourced from responsibly managed forests. The Forest Stewardship Council (FSC) certifies sustainable forest management. However, overharvesting can lead to deforestation and biodiversity loss. In contrast, products sourced from reclaimed wood reduce waste and resource depletion.

  2. Plywood Cabinets: Plywood contains thin layers of wood glued together. Its production uses fewer trees compared to solid wood. Plywood can be made from sustainable forests and is typically more durable. However, the adhesives used may release volatile organic compounds (VOCs), which can harm indoor air quality.

  3. Particleboard Cabinets: Particleboard consists of wood chips and adhesives pressed together. While it utilizes wood scraps, the adhesives often contain harmful chemicals. Particleboard is less durable and may emit more VOCs than plywood or solid wood. Proper ventilation and sealing can help mitigate these emissions.

  4. MDF (Medium Density Fiberboard) Cabinets: MDF is similar to particleboard but offers a smoother finish. It also relies on wood byproducts and adhesives. The environmental concerns surrounding MDF include the potential for VOC emissions and reliance on non-renewable resources for these adhesives. Some manufacturers are shifting towards low-VOC options.

  5. Laminate Cabinets: Laminate cabinets feature a synthetic layer over wood-based materials. While they can be more affordable and visually appealing, the production process significantly impacts the environment. The synthetic layers typically involve petrochemicals. Disposal poses challenges as laminates are less biodegradable.

  6. Metal Cabinets: Metal cabinets, often made of steel or aluminum, offer durability and recyclability. They can be a sustainable choice if recycled materials are used and production processes minimize greenhouse gas emissions. However, metal extraction and processing can be resource-intensive and leave an environmental footprint.
